CentOS 查看是否安装 Hadoop

Hadoop 是一个开源的大数据处理框架,广泛应用于数据存储和处理。对于 CentOS 系统的用户,了解如何检查 Hadoop 是否已安装是很重要的。本文将详细介绍方法,代码示例以及一些相关的注意事项。

1. 环境准备

在开始之前,确保你的 CentOS 系统已经安装了 Java,因为 Hadoop 是用 Java 编写的,并且依赖于 Java 的运行环境。可以通过以下命令确认 Java 是否已安装:

java -version

如果 Java 已安装,你将看到类似于以下输出的版本信息:

openjdk version "1.8.0_252"
OpenJDK Runtime Environment (build 1.8.0_252-b09)
OpenJDK 64-Bit Server VM (build 25.252-b09, mixed mode)

如果未安装 Java,请使用以下命令进行安装:

sudo yum install -y java-1.8.0-openjdk

2. 检查 Hadoop 安装状态

检查 Hadoop 是否安装可以通过以下几种方法:

2.1 通过命令行检查

可以通过 hadoop 命令来验证 Hadoop 是否已安装。首先打开终端,输入以下命令:

hadoop version

如果 Hadoop 已安装,你将得到类似如下的输出:

Hadoop 3.2.1
Source code repository  -r f32f4f5252ab0eabb890ba9bd5a7d99871ecd1a3
Compiled by jdoe on 2021-03-10T00:00Z

如果你看到 command not found 的错误信息,则表示 Hadoop 没有安装。

2.2 检查 Hadoop 安装目录

在许多情况下,Hadoop 被安装在特定的目录下,比如 /usr/local/hadoop。你可以使用以下命令查看该目录是否存在:

ls /usr/local/hadoop

如果该目录存在,且有 Hadoop 的相关文件和子目录,你可以确认 Hadoop 已经被安装。

2.3 检查环境变量

Hadoop 的环境变量通常包含在用户的 .bashrc.bash_profile 文件中。你可以使用以下命令查看这些文件:

cat ~/.bashrc | grep HADOOP

如果有类似如下的输出,说明环境变量已经设置:

export HADOOP_HOME=/usr/local/hadoop
export PATH=$PATH:$HADOOP_HOME/bin

3. 安装 Hadoop(如未安装)

如果你发现没有安装 Hadoop,下面提供一个简单的安装方法。可以通过以下命令下载和安装 Hadoop:

# 下载 Hadoop
wget 

# 解压下载的文件
tar -xzvf hadoop-3.2.1.tar.gz

# 移动到 /usr/local 目录
sudo mv hadoop-3.2.1 /usr/local/hadoop

接下来,你需要设置 Hadoop 的环境变量。使用以下命令编辑 .bashrc 文件:

nano ~/.bashrc

并添加如下内容:

export HADOOP_HOME=/usr/local/hadoop
export PATH=$PATH:$HADOOP_HOME/bin

保存并退出后,运行以下命令使变量生效:

source ~/.bashrc

4. 使用图形化展示 Hadoop 安装状态

为了更加直观的说明 Hadoop 安装的情况,可以使用饼状图展示已安装和未安装的比例。以下是一个使用 Mermaid 语法绘制的示例:

pie
    title Hadoop 安装状态
    "已安装": 70
    "未安装": 30

5. 结论

通过上述步骤,您可以轻松检查是否在 CentOS 上安装了 Hadoop,并了解如何安装 Hadoop。掌握这些基本命令将有助于管理大数据应用程序和分析工具。

当你需要大数据处理能力时,Hadoop 无疑是一个强大的工具。及时更新和管理 Hadoop 的安装状态,可以确保你始终能够利用这一框架进行高效的数据处理。这不仅提升了工作的效率,也为数据分析带来了更多的便利。

如有任何问题或需要进一步的帮助,请随时查阅官方文档或参与相关的在线社区,获取经验分享和技术支持。